3D Printing in Dental Surgery



To improve the area of dental surgery, you can explore the subtopic of 3D printing in dental surgery. This ingenious modern technology has the potential to change the way oral specialists operate and deal with individuals. Right here are 4 key ways in which 3D printing is forming the field:

- ** Customized Surgical Guides **: 3D printing allows for the development of extremely accurate and patient-specific surgical guides, enhancing the accuracy and effectiveness of procedures.

- ** Implant Prosthetics **: With 3D printing, dental specialists can produce personalized implant prosthetics that completely fit a patient's distinct anatomy, resulting in much better outcomes and person fulfillment.

- ** Bone Grafting **: 3D printing makes it possible for the manufacturing of patient-specific bone grafts, lowering the requirement for traditional implanting strategies and improving recovery and recuperation time.

- ** Education and learning and Educating **: 3D printing can be used to develop sensible surgical models for instructional objectives, enabling oral doctors to exercise complicated procedures prior to performing them on patients.

With its potential to enhance precision, modification, and training, 3D printing is an interesting growth in the field of dental surgery.
